A very impressive model has appeared in the extensive line of budget smartphones from POCO, a popular sub-brand of Xiaomi. Today, April 7, the new POCO C51 was introduced to the Indian market, which, first of all, is distinguished by technical characteristics unusual for its price category. Buyers are offered several technologies inherent in more expensive smartphones at once.

Poco has combined in the new smartphone those things that are practically not found in the lower price category.
The sharpest attention is drawn to the screen with an increased refresh rate of 120 Hz, the possibility of virtual expansion of the amount of RAM and the Android 13 operating system already preinstalled out of the box. If you belong to the ultra-budget segment, all this is surprising. There is even a fingerprint scanner, which is also more rare than commonplace. Also, POCO C51 has distinctive design features – the smartphone has an atypical embossed case made with imitation leather.

POCO C51 Specifications:
- Display: 6.52 inches, IPS, 1600×720 pixels (HD+), 120Hz, 20:9.
- Processor: eight-core MediaTek Helio G36 (12 nm), PowerVR GE8320.
- RAM: 4 GB (+3 GB virtual RAM).
- Internal memory: 64 GB (eMMC 5.1), microSD support.
- Main camera: 8 MP (f/2.0) + depth sensor, LED flash.
- Front camera: 5 MP, f/2.2.
- Battery: 5000 mAh, 10 W charging.
- Operating system: Android 13 Go Edition with MIUI interface.
- Communication: Wi-Fi 2/3/4, 4G LTE, Bluetooth 5.0, GPS, A-GPS, LONASS, BDS.
- Other: Fingerprint scanner, 3.5mm headphone jack, MicroUSB 2.0, Dual SIM.
- Dimensions: 164.9 × 76.8 × 9.1 mm, weight – 192 g.
POCO C51 will be available for purchase in two color options: black and blue. The single configuration will go on public sale on April 12 for $100.
